Rahul Gandhi attacks PM on Twitter before Mann Ki Baat programme

Without taking PM Narendra Modi's name Rahul Gandhi has attacked him on Twitter and questioned ''When will we talk about national security and safety?'' PM Modi will address the nation through his 'Mann Ki Baat'  programme on Sunday. Congress has been targeting the government over the Indo-China border issue.
